Thank you for purchasing the MANHATTAN

®

SATA 6Gb/s PCI Express Card,

Model 150408. With two SATA 6 Gbps channels to access internal SATA

storage devices, this controller provides an easy way to upgrade your

system to support SATA or add additional SATA ports while enjoying

these additional features:

• Fully compliant with SATA 2.6

• Supports 1-lane 5 Gbps PCI Express and SATA transfer rates to 6 Gbps

• Native command queuing (NCQ) maximizes drive efficiency and

reduces latency

• Supports hot-plug capability and large-capacity drives over 137 GB

• Includes low-profile PCI bracket

• Windows compatible — Plug and Play

• Lifetime Warranty

SofTwArE InSTAllATIon

With a fresh (new) Windows 7/Vista/XP installation

1. Power off the computer. Insert the SATA 6Gb/s PCI Express Card into

an available PCIe slot and connect the serial ATA cable(s) between

the SATA port and serial ATA device(s). Turn on the computer.

2. Insert your Windows 7/Vista/XP CD into the CD-ROM/DVD drive.

3. Press <F6> for third-party SCSI or driver installation at the beginning

of the text mode installation. Press <S> when Setup asks if you want

to specify an additional device, and insert the driver CD. Press <Enter>

and select “Marvell AHCI SATA Controller xxbit Driver” in the folder

E:\ SATA6G_M9128 \ Fresh.

4. Press <Enter> again when you’re prompted to continue with text

mode setup.

5. Follow the Setup instructions to select your choices for partition and

file system.

6. After Setup examines your disks, it will copy files from the CD to the

hard drive selected above and restart the system. After restart, the

Setup process will resume to finish the installation.

7. Once the operating system installation is completed, you can follow

the steps below to verify the card was installed correctly.
